I would like to discuss this with Darin Morgan further. Obviously, with his general love of the BBC based powerplants, he has lots of experience with making a non-skirted block live at high RPM's and HP. But conversely, I don't know of a single V-8 modern engine design in the last 25 years that is not a deep skirted design from any manufacturer. Ford modular, GM LS, Chrysler Hemi, all deep skirted. This design uses more material, is much more complicated to cast, is heavier, and cost more to produce. Why would all of the big three do this if their was no benefit? It's a head scratcher.

My thought would be that the engine build process takes a lot more effort to get the cross-bolted skirted blocks properly loaded CORRECTLY vs the old school blocks.
You machine the blocks incorrectly or build the blocks incorrectly and you will have the same block failures and the cross-bolted mains did nothing for you. The Chrysler guys, the Ford Guys, and now the LS guys have a lot of experience in doing cross-bolted skirted blocks correctly. As do BAE and the other super high HP Engine sellers. I personally do not go much by what some post on speed talk, especially with how long a block will "Live". The only way to know is to run the blocks to failure after many times over 1000 engine hours of testing, AND at some point the BLOCKS will fail. We tested typically 3 blocks to failure and they never were with-in 200 hours of each other on the failure. Most times the failure was the connecting rods, not the block. Tom V.
